Beginning Monday morning, July 6, two ramps at southbound I-65 and Raymond Street are expected to temporarily close for reconstruction.
- Ramp from southbound I-65 to eastbound and westbound Raymond Street
- Ramp from eastbound Raymond Street to southbound I-65
The ramps are expected to close around 6 a.m. on or after Monday, July 6. They are expected to reopen by late September, weather permitting.
Overnight Ramp Closures Next Week
Additional overnight ramp closures are scheduled next week at the I-65/I-70 south split for barrier repairs.
Drivers can expect the following restrictions at the I-65/I-70 south split south of downtown:
Monday, July 6 | 11:59 p.m. to 2:30 a.m.
- Ramp from southbound I-65 to southbound I-65 closed
- Ramp from southbound I-65 to westbound I-70 reduced to one lane
Tuesday, July 7 | 2:30 a.m. to 5 a.m.
- Ramp from northbound I-65 to northbound I-65 closed
Actual dates and anticipated work may be adjusted if inclement weather or other unforeseen circumstances occur. Drivers are encouraged to plan ahead and seek alternate routes when possible.
Construction Speed Limit
The construction zone speed limit remains active on I-65. A reduced speed of 45 mph is in place for the duration of I-65 Safety and Efficiency work. It is important for drivers to slow down and avoid distractions in work zones.
